Weather in December

The first month of the winter, December, is also a moderately hot month in Mauban, Philippines, with an average temperature varying between 24.4°C (75.9°F) and 27.1°C (80.8°F).

Temperature

The arrival of December denotes a barely perceptible change in the average high-temperatures to a still warm 27.1°C (80.8°F) from November's 27.9°C (82.2°F). Mauban nights in December witness a mild cool down to an average temperature of 24.4°C (75.9°F).

Heat index

In December, the average heat index is computed to be a hot 30°C (86°F). If exposure and activity are sustained, they might cause a feeling of weariness, resulting in heat cramps.
When assessing, remember that heat index measurements are for light winds and shaded spots. Direct sunlight can potentially bo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', unifies temperature and humidity readings to offer a comprehensive feel of warmth. Elements such as metabolic variations, pregnancy, and physical exertion can shape one's weather perception. Exposure to direct sun rays can influence the heat you feel, pushing the heat index up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are quite important for children. Kids frequently fail to realize the necessity for resting and hydrating. Thirst is an advanced indication of dehydration - hence, maintaining hydration, especially during extended physical activities, becomes essential.

Humidity

January, November and December, with an average relative humidity of 84%, are the most humid months in Mauban.

Rainfall

December is the month with the most rainfall. Rain falls for 27.9 days and accumulates 191mm (7.52") of precipitation.

Sea temperature

In December, the average sea temperature is 27.6°C (81.7°F).
Note: Swimming, diving, and other water endeavors at temperatures between 25°C (77°F) and 29°C (84.2°F) are considered enjoyable and satisfying for extended periods without discomfort.

Daylight

The month with the shortest days in Mauban, Philippines, is December, with an average of 11h and 18min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:01 am and sunset at 5:22 pm. On the last day of December, in Mauban, sunrise is at 6:17 am and sunset at 5:35 pm PST.

Sunshine

In Mauban, the average sunshine in December is 4.3h.

UV index

January, February,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the lowest UV index.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: A maximum high UV index of 6 in December translates into the following recommendations:
Steer clear of over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als can be scorched in less than 20 minutes. UV radiation from the Sun is most intense between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. A wide-brim hat offers excellent sun protection for the eyes, ears, face, and neck. Sunglasses with UVA and UVB protection significantly reduce eye damage from sun exposure. Beware! The reflection of water and sand dramatically increases exposure to the UV rays.
